要搭建一個網站或者做一個app,需要學習的知識領域非常廣泛,以下是一些關鍵領域需要掌握的知識。
1. 編程語言:了解至少一種編程語言是必要的,比如JavaScript、Java、Python等。選擇適合自己的編程語言可以讓你快速地學習和開發網站或者app。
2. 數據庫:在網站或app上存儲和管理數據是很重要的。學習如何設計和使用數據庫,比如MySQL、MongoDB、Oracle等,能夠讓你更好地管理用戶、訂單和商品等信息。
3. 前端開發:在網站或app上實現界面呈現和交互需要掌握HTML、CSS和JavaScript等技術。學習這些技術將使你能夠創建出吸引人和易用的界面。
4. 后端開發:了解如何編寫服務器端的代碼和API,能夠使你理解數據交互的過程。學習后端開發和Web框架,比如Node.js、Django和Flask等,能夠讓你創建穩健和高效的網站或app。
5. 安全:對于任何網站或app的開發者,了解如何保護用戶的隱私和數據安全都是非常重要的。學習有關網絡安全的知識,比如如何進行身份驗證、防止SQL注入,以及如何保護數據,將有助于使你的網站或app更加安全。
6. 手機端開發:如果你想開發一個移動應用,需要掌握iOS或Android開發技術。掌握這些技術將使你能夠快速地創建出吸引人和易用的app。
總結:在搭建網站或開發app時,需要掌握的知識領域非常廣泛,包括編程語言、數據庫、前端和后端開發、安全性以及手機端開發等。通過深入了解這些領域,你可以創建出穩健和高效的網站或者app,同時也能更好地保護用戶的數據和隱私。